WebTo maintain ingestion time clustering when you perform a large number of modifications using UPDATE or MERGE statements on a table, Databricks recommends running OPTIMIZE with ZORDER BY using a column that matches the ingestion order. For instance, this could be a column containing an event timestamp or a creation date. WebSep 30, 2024 · Delta Lake performance using OPTIMIZE with ZORDER Z-Ordering is an approach to collocate related information in the same set of files. The technique of co-locality is automatically applied by data-skipping algorithms in Delta Lake on Databricks, to greatly reduce the amount of data to be read.

Initialize p to be random. 3. pnew = - 𝛂 ∇fp + p. 4. p 🠄 pnew. 5. WebZORDER BY -> Colocate column information in the same set of files. Co-locality is used by Delta Lake data-skipping algorithms to dramatically reduce the amount of data that needs to be read. You can specify multiple columns for ZORDER BY as a comma-separated list. However, the effectiveness of the locality drops with each additional column.
